Thirukkattalai Sundareswarar Temple
A 9th-century Shiva temple attributed to Aditya Chola I, one of the earliest structural (as opposed to rock-cut) temples in the region, with fine sculptural panels on all four vimana faces.

How to reach Thirukkattalai Sundareswarar Temple
Nearest railway Pudukkottai (PDKT) ~25 km; nearest airport Tiruchirappalli (TRZ) ~55 km
